What is a Commission Based Employment Agreement?

The Commission Based Employment Agreement is essential for businesses operating in the Philippines that compensate employees partly or wholly through commission-based structures. This document is particularly relevant when engaging sales professionals, real estate agents, insurance agents, and similar roles where compensation is tied to performance or sales achievements. It ensures compliance with Philippine labor laws, including the Labor Code and relevant DOLE regulations, while establishing clear parameters for commission calculation, payment terms, and performance expectations. The agreement includes mandatory provisions for statutory benefits, working conditions, and employee protections required under Philippine law, making it suitable for both local companies and multinational corporations operating in the Philippines.

What sections should be included in a Commission Based Employment Agreement?

1. Parties: Identification of the employer and employee, including complete legal names and addresses

2. Background: Context of the employment relationship and purpose of the agreement

3. Definitions: Key terms used throughout the agreement, including 'Commission', 'Sales', 'Targets', and other relevant terminology

4. Appointment and Term: Nature of employment, position title, and duration (if fixed-term)

5. Duties and Responsibilities: Detailed description of the employee's role, reporting structure, and performance expectations

6. Commission Structure: Basic framework of commission calculation, payment periods, and conditions for earning commission

7. Base Salary and Benefits: Any fixed compensation component and mandatory benefits under Philippine law

8. Working Hours and Location: Expected working schedule, flexibility provisions, and primary work location

9. Statutory Benefits: SSS, PhilHealth, Pag-IBIG, and other mandatory benefits under Philippine law

10. Confidentiality: Protection of company information and trade secrets

11. Non-Competition and Non-Solicitation: Restrictions on competitive activities during and after employment

12. Termination: Grounds for termination, notice periods, and consequences

13. Governing Law: Specification of Philippine law as governing law and jurisdiction

14. General Provisions: Standard clauses including amendments, severability, and entire agreement

What sections are optional to include in a Commission Based Employment Agreement?

1. Probationary Period: Include when the position is subject to an initial probationary period of up to 6 months

2. Training and Development: Include when specific training requirements or professional development opportunities are provided

3. Company Property: Include when employee is provided with significant company assets or equipment

4. Remote Work Provisions: Include when role allows for remote working arrangements

5. Intellectual Property: Include when employee may create IP in course of employment

6. Travel Requirements: Include when position requires regular travel and expense reimbursement

7. Team Management: Include when employee has supervisory responsibilities

8. Data Protection: Include when role involves handling personal or sensitive data

What schedules should be included in a Commission Based Employment Agreement?

1. Schedule A - Commission Rates and Calculations: Detailed breakdown of commission percentages, tiers, and calculation methodologies

2. Schedule B - Sales Targets and Quotas: Specific performance targets and minimum requirements for commission eligibility

3. Schedule C - Territory or Account Assignments: Defined sales territory or allocated customer accounts

4. Schedule D - Benefit Details: Detailed description of additional benefits and their computation

5. Schedule E - KPIs and Performance Metrics: Specific performance indicators used for evaluation

6. Appendix 1 - Commission Payment Examples: Sample calculations showing how commission is computed in various scenarios

7. Appendix 2 - Expense Policy: Guidelines for business expense claims and reimbursement procedures
